The wave of job cuts from AT&T, T-Mobile
Domestic telecom giants AT&T and T-Mobile US are gearing up for a massive layoff, and are planning to slash thousands of jobs at a time. The carriers are going to cut 3400 jobs from the technician and clerical jobs categories. Read the whole report here.
